Changelog, Pedalshift v2.8: the setting REBALANCE_KEY has been renamed to ROUTING_AUTH_TOKEN to reflect that it authenticates the truck-routing service, not the station rebalancer itself. The old name still works this release but logs a deprecation warning; it's removed in v3.0. Update your local setup now — in your env file, the new entry should read as follows.

sealed setting: LEDGER_TOKEN20=6148d35bbb480b0ab79e

## Service Accounts — Font Vendoring

The glyphsync-bot account pulls licensed typefaces from the Pellworth foundry mirror into our vendored assets tree. Do not fetch fonts at build time; vendor them via the weekly sync job. The bot authenticates against the internal Fontvault service. Use the key below for manual resyncs.

API key for bageg-kajef: vxb2-ss

Large-Deal Discount Policy (Managers Only)

Branch managers may approve discounts up to 12% on Orlix Platform orders exceeding 200 units. Anything higher goes to regional review. Stacking promotional credits with volume discounts is not permitted. The policy was tightened after the Farwick deal eroded margins. Context for the change appears below.

management briefing: Only 7 of the 120 pilot accounts renewed Ralael, so a churn review is set for January 1.

Welcome aboard! Userline is the user module we're carving out of the old Bramblecore monolith. We run three environments: sandbox (anything goes), staging (mirrors prod data shapes, synthetic records only), and prod (obviously, be careful). Auth still proxies through the monolith in staging, so don't panic when sessions look weird — that's expected until the token service lands. Deploys go sandbox → staging → prod, no skipping. If a config value differs between environments, staging wins arguments. Here are the current staging values.

deployment values, hadup-yajog:
[holion]
team = silwyn
access_code = ac_eb6e99
host = holion.novacio.internal
port = 5672
owner = kasok.sorion
peer = sorvan.kelvinet.local